Nicko Andreas

Nicko Andreas

Machine Learning Student

Followers of Nicko Andreas167 followers
location of Nicko AndreasLampung, Indonesia

Connect with Nicko Andreas to Send Message

Connect

Connect with Nicko Andreas to Send Message

Connect
  • Timeline

  • About me

    Software Engineer

  • Education

    • Informatics & Business Institute Darmajaya

      -
      Bachelor's degree Informatics Engineering 3,73
  • Experience

    • Bangkit Academy led by Google, Tokopedia, Gojek, & Traveloka

      Feb 2021 - Jun 2021
      Machine Learning Student

      In Bangkit, I learned a lot, such as automation with Python, mathematics for machine learning, and deep learning. Then, in the capstone project, my team built an app that can detect herb leaves through an image and provide information about their benefits. My role involved building the machine learning model. The model utilizes a pre-trained CNN algorithm, specifically EfficientNet-Lite, and consists of thirty classes.

    • Digital Talent Scholarship

      Jul 2021 - Sept 2021
      Artificial Intelligence Student

      In this training program, I learned about artificial intelligence overview, machine learning, deep learning, Huawei open AI platform for smart devices, and Huawei cloud enterprise intelligence application platform. Additionally, I obtained a global certification through this program, specifically the Huawei Certified ICT Associate-Artificial Intelligence (HCIA-AI).

    • ICUBE by SIRCLO

      Jun 2022 - Jun 2023
      Junior Software Engineer

      I am part of the product division that is developing an Order Management System (OMS) based onMagento, which utilizes PHP. OMS is a system used to efficiently manage orders, from the moment they are placed until the products are delivered to customers, by leveraging Magento technology and the PHP programming language. The following is a summary of my contributions:- Develop new GraphQL queries and mutation operations for PWA systems.- Develop a REST API to integrate the Order Management System (OMS) with other systems, offering endpoints for essential operations such as get, insert, update, and delete product, order, inventory, and more.- Integrate the Order Management System (OMS) with third-party payment gateway services, such as Xendit and Iris, to enable disbursement features. Additionally, integrate shipping services like Grab Express and ShipperID to facilitate the automatic generation of AWB (Air Waybill) within the application.- Develop and improve CLI commands for automated features with cronjob. This involve creating orders, invoices,and shipments every minute, deleting failed orders daily, synchronizing stock updates from the past two minutes to the sales channel every minute, and implementing other functionalities to enhance automation within the system.- Assist the QA team in completing testing for the test cases they create, ensuring thorough and comprehensive coverage. Show less

    • PT Wide Technologies Indonesia

      Oct 2023 - Aug 2024
      Software Engineer

      - Develop a RESTful API using Spring Boot to facilitate data access and integration within out microservice based project named Widetrack. Widetrack is a comprehensive management system specifically tailored for tracking job-related activities associated with the installation of Electronic Data Capture (EDC) machines- Addressed and resolved performance issues related to downloading CSV data from the Widetrack system. This involved identifying bottlenecks in the data retrieval process and implementing optimizations to enhance the efficiency and speed of CSV file downloads. Show less

    • Accurate Indonesia

      Aug 2024 - now
      Java Web Developer
  • Licenses & Certifications

    • DeepLearning.AI TensorFlow Developer Specialization

      Coursera
      Apr 2021
      View certificate certificate
    • Huawei Certified ICT Associate-Artificial Intelligence

      HUAWEI Technology co., ltd.
      Sept 2021
    • TensorFlow: Data and Deployment Specialization

      Coursera
      May 2021
      View certificate certificate
    • Structuring Machine Learning Projects

      Coursera
      Apr 2021
      View certificate certificate
    • Google IT Support Specialization

      Coursera
      Mar 2021
      View certificate certificate
    • Google IT Automation Certificate

      Coursera
      Mar 2021
      View certificate certificate
    • Google IT Automation with Python Specialization

      Coursera
      Mar 2021
      View certificate certificate
    • Mathematics for Machine Learning Specialization

      Coursera
      Mar 2021
      View certificate certificate